* Conditional type constraints are now be forwarded interprocedurally (i.e. propagated from caller to callee).
This allows inference to understand e.g. `Base.ifelse(isa(x, Int), x, 0)` returns `::Int`-value
even if the type of `x` is not known ([#42529]).

* Inference now tracks various effects such as side-effectful-ness and nothrow-ness on a per-specialization basis.
Code heavily dependent on constant propagation should see significant compile-time performance improvements and
certain cases (e.g. calls to uninlinable functions that are nevertheless effect free) should see runtime performance
improvements. Effects may be overwritten manually with the `@Base.assume_effects` macro ([#43852]).
